Kinetics membrane disruption due to drug interactions of chlorpromazine hydrochloride
Drug-membrane interactions assume considerable importance in pharmacokinetics and drug metabolism. Here, we present the interaction of chlorpromazine hydrochloride (CPZ) with supported phospholipid bilayers.
